**About Us**

The Magistrates' Court of Victoria (MCV) is a jurisdiction within the Court Services Victoria statutory authority and has a long history of providing justice for the people of Victoria in metropolitan and regional courts across the state. The Court determines in excess of 300,000 cases per annum at 51 venues, equating to approximately 90 percent of all cases that come before Victorian courts each year. The Court aims to be an innovative, accessible, and responsive court that provides quality services to the Victorian community.

**About the Role**

The Registrar, Operations Manager, works collaboratively with the Senior Registrar to manage all court operations and is responsible for providing leadership to all staff employed within the court complex. This role ensures all legal, quasi-judicial and administrative functions are provided in accordance with the various Acts, Rules and Regulations across all relevant jurisdictions.

This role requires an excellent working knowledge of court protocols and procedures and significant experience in management and team leadership in a complex judicial environment with competing demands.

This role is also responsible for managing the registry functions, the maintenance and security of all court building and facilities. It therefore requires knowledge of the administrative requirements of all jurisdictions, operational management experience and sound judgement.

Key responsibilities include:

- Working collaboratively with the Senior Registrar, the Operations Manager of the Melbourne Magistrates' Court (MMC), will manage the operations of the court complex ensuring the delivery of court registry services and quasi-judicial functions in accordance with appropriate policies and court operational practices.
- Managing and leading staff in delivering responsive services by monitoring demand pressures, performance outputs, identifying service gaps and implementing effective solutions.
- Leading, developing and motivating staff and providing feedback on their performance in order to meet the Court's service delivery objectives while identifying service gaps and developing solutions for enhanced service delivery.
- Initiating, building and enhancing key relationships with internal and external stakeholders, including the Judiciary, Court staff, the Department of Justice, a range of community organisations, and other Victorian Government Departments.
- Providing high-level, complex and authoritative advice on matters within the Court's jurisdictions to senior stakeholders including the Chief Magistrate, Supervising Magistrate/s, Chief Executive Officer, Court Executive group, the judiciary, staff and the public.
